Main issues, as the Inspector framed them
- The effect of the proposed development on the character and appearance of the area including to the significance of the Chiswick High Road Conservation Area through development within its setting
- The living conditions of neighbouring occupiers with regard to noise and disturbance
What decided it
The significantly detrimental effect on the character and appearance of the area and the significance of the Chiswick High Road Conservation Area through development within its setting, which was not outweighed by the moderate public benefits of the proposal.
